Polaroid is back!
Polaroid is back! When Polaroid announced that production of the infamous Polaroid instant film will be discontinued, fans around the globe got hot under the colour, even starting a worldwide “Save Polaroid” site. The almost instant printing of photos was overrun by digital camera sales and even more instant gratification leading to a drop in sales for the 80-year-old company. Fans will be pleased to know that Polaroid have released the Polaroid Two – still not instant but quite quick printing of photos from the 35mm-thick camera, looks set to replace the old Polaroid without destroying die-hard fans. What’s more, the new Two comes with some modern amenities like memory, digital adjustments and 4x zoom. Chunky for a digital camera, the Polaroid Two comes with a built-in printer that prints your pics in a mere 40 seconds. The camera also allows you to save up to 5 images before printing, while a memory card slot makes this more. Limited editing is also available such as crop, red-eye and printout border; which fans will no doubt not appreciate as Polaroid is renowned for its natural, albeit off-colour, beauty. The camera also makes use of a 3-inch LCD screen instead of the traditional viewfinder, which is no bad thing for digital camera enthusiasts. The 2-inch by 3-inch photo paper is loaded into the camera, but you wouldn’t want to squander it at R236 for 30 sheets of Polaroid PoGo. The Polaroid Two shouldn’t disappoint fans, though, because of its stocky resemblance of its predecessor.
